Abstract | Compact second-order upwind finite difference schemes, which are free of cell Reynolds number limitation, were developed in this paper for 1D to 3D steady convection diffusion equations, using a perturbational technique applied to classical first-order upwind schemes. The present second-order schemes take essentially the same form as those of the first-order schemes, but involve a simple modification for the diffusive coefficients. Numerical examples including 1D to 3D model equations of fluid flow and a problem of natural convection with boundary-layer effect were given to illustrate the excellent behavior of the present schemes. |
